Jonathan Israel Quoted on Major Collegiate Sport Deals
05 February 2024
The American Lawyer
Foley & Lardner LLP Jonathan Israel is quoted in The American Lawyer’s “Deal Watch” on the continued growth of opportunities for legal work in collegiate sports.
“There are large revenue sharing and employment issues, and people at the schools and conferences don’t know what to do,” said Israel, who is chair of Foley’s Sports & Entertainment Group. ”The money is being chased, and that chase is being informed by litigation, not by Congress or the NCAA.”
Israel added that employment, antitrust, litigation and, of course, deal matters are all exploding in college sports conferences right now.
